Brief Bio

Rebecca Hellmann brings a unique blend of corporate experience combined with mindfulness and self-compassion training. As such, she can empathize deeply with the stresses of today’s workforce and has an approachable and supportive way to begin bringing mindfulness into a busy life.

An award-winning businesswoman, Rebecca spent more than 25 years in marketing leadership positions, including roles as a Marketing Vice President at a Global Fortune 15 company and most recently as Chief Marketing Officer at a rapidly growing rocketship of a start-up.
In 2020, Rebecca left the world of marketing leadership to follow the nudge in her spirit to explore more deeply the practice of Mindfulness & Meditation. After her certification as a Mindfulness Teacher, she continued her professional growth, becoming a certified HeartMath trainer in 2021 and continues to practice and teach in the area of mindful self-compassion as well.

Rebecca received her undergraduate degree from the University of Notre Dame and her MBA from the Fisher College at The Ohio State University. Rebecca lives in Columbus, Ohio and welcomes the quiet, as well as relishes the chaos that comes from a busy, joy-filled life with four children.

What is Resiliency and How Can I Develop It?

Thursday, December 15, 2022, at 2:00pm

After a world-wide pandemic and what has felt like constant upheaval in both our professional and personal lives, how can we navigate the ongoing forces of internal and external stressors? Resiliency is defined as the capacity to prepare for, recover from and adapt in the face of stress, adversity, trauma or challenge (HeartMath definition) and in this course we will discuss what resilience could look like in donation and transplant work, identify the personal and organizational roadblocks to better resilience and explore practices for improved resiliency.
